    What is Dr. Erik Johnson's specialty?

    Dr. Johnson is a Ophthalmologist near Raleigh, NC. An ophthalmologist possesses the knowledge and professional skills required to deliver comprehensive eye and vision care. These medical doctors are trained to diagnose, monitor, and treat all ocular and visual disorders, whether through medical or surgical interventions. Their expertise encompasses a wide range of issues affecting the eye and its structures, including the eyelids, orbit, and visual pathways.     Is this Dr. Erik Johnson aff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Johnson is affiliated with Unc Health Rex, Wakemed Raleigh Campus which are a Castle Connolly Top Hospitals.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
